
UK Foundation Programme
The UK Foundation Programme is a two-year training period for newly qualified doctors in the UK, bridging medical school and specialty training. It provides hands-on experience in hospital and community settings, allowing doctors to develop essential clinical skills and professional judgment. The program is structured into Foundation Year 1 (F1) and Year 2 (F2), with F1 focusing on core tasks and patient safety, and F2 offering increased responsibility and varied specialties. Successful completion of this program is critical for progressing into specialty training or general practice, ensuring doctors are well-prepared for independent medical practice.
